### Step 6: Promote the Locker Access Service

The Tumblebin laundry-locker access flow depends on the door-controller firmware handshake, so verify firmware version parity across the Kelsford pilot site before promoting. Run the access smoke test twice: once with a fresh reservation, once with an expired one, and confirm the expired case is rejected cleanly. When both pass, push the build to the controller fleet. Each controller validates the payload signature against the deploy key shown below.

deploy key for kagup-bawig: bky9_ZMq28eTw9

09:02 — tailfox, the internal log-tailing CLI, started dropping plugin output. Cause: the Hollowgate streaming API at Pinnacord changed frame delimiters without bumping the protocol version. Plugins using the v2 SDK silently truncated lines; v3 plugins crashed on connect. 09:41 — delimiter shim deployed, both SDK paths restored. Plugin authors should re-run conformance tests before the next Pinnacord release window. The patched build that restores framing compatibility is identified by the token below.

pipeline stamp: htk31_3c6b63a1fd55b8745625d3b6ce9c5fc

Subject: ScaleSpoon calculator — hooks ready for you

Hi folks — quick note ahead of the weekly sync. The recipe-scaling endpoints are live on our sandbox, including the new fractional-yield mode Tomas asked about. Rounding behavior for metric conversions changed slightly, so rerun your snapshot tests before wiring it into Pantryline. Sandbox calls need auth now; use the bearer token below.

login token, yajeg-fawif: eyJhbGciOiJIUzI1NiIsInR5cCI6IkpXVCJ9.eyJzdWIiOiIEdPQYnZXaZIn0.HSRTnYZBx0Qc